Transaction 7699ef59c5f7e734dbd956797f6035ae3a714af8b5bda92c6236b8c17066dc0a

4 Input
2 Outputs
  • 7699ef59c5f7e734dbd956797f6035ae3a714af8b5bda92c6236b8c17066dc0a:0
  • value  452462
    address  12b3GyrFv8oTUvPwRyZMCzas1HCEiHTvxZ
  • 7699ef59c5f7e734dbd956797f6035ae3a714af8b5bda92c6236b8c17066dc0a:1
  • value  2474750
    address  39XHxVWEBkqi5VyTptQuzX3Sy3SAhMDTsN